In a commanding display at the Stade de France, the French national team secured a resounding 4-1 victory over Albania in their latest Euro 2024 qualifying match. Despite a missed penalty from star forward Antoine Griezmann, the night belonged to Kingsley Coman, who showcased his exceptional talent and determination, scoring a stunning brace. The win not only bolstered France’s position in the standings but also reaffirmed their strength as one of the tournament favorites. As the team prepares for the challenges ahead, Coman’s heroics and the overall performance offer a promising glimpse into their potential for success on the European stage.

In a commanding display at the Stade de France, the Les Bleus once again showcased their strength as they secured a decisive 4-1 victory against Albania. Despite Antoine Griezmann’s unexpected penalty miss, it was Kingsley Coman who stole the spotlight, delivering a stellar performance with two goals and an assist. The French side quickly recovered from an early setback when Albania opened the scoring, demonstrating their resilience and attacking prowess throughout the match. Key moments included:

  • Coman’s Quick Response: Scoring just minutes after Albania’s opener to level the match.
  • Dominance in Possession: France controlled 65% of the ball, dictating the tempo.
  • Defensive Solidity: The French backline allowed only two shots on target from the visitors.

Coman Shines in Paris as France Demonstrates Tactical Resilience and Team Depth

Kingsley Coman emerged as the standout performer in a dominant display by the French national team, illustrating their tactical versatility and impressive squad depth. Despite a missed penalty by Antoine Griezmann that might have overshadowed lesser teams, France remained undeterred, delivering a masterclass in attacking football. Coman, with his lightning speed and incisive dribbling, was instrumental in breaking down the Albanian defense, contributing two stunning goals that highlighted his growing importance in the squad. His ability to exploit space and create opportunities was a testament to the tactical acumen of coach Didier Deschamps, who has crafted a well-coordinated team capable of adapting to any challenge.

The depth of talent within the French side was on full display as substitutes made significant contributions, ensuring that the momentum never waned. Key substitutions by Deschamps injected fresh energy into the match, allowing France to maintain pressure and control the game’s tempo. Notable mentions included:

  • Ousmane Dembélé: Providing an assist for Coman’s second goal.
  • Adrien Rabiot: Dominating the midfield and breaking up Albanian plays.
  • Dayot Upamecano: Solidifying the backline with crucial tackles.
